Subject: Memtrace cut-over complete

Team,

Cut-over to Memtrace v2 for GPU memory profiling finished last night. Old v1 agents are disabled; any tickets referencing v1 dashboards should be closed as resolved-by-migration. Sampling overhead is now under 2% and allocation traces include kernel names. Known gap: profiles older than 30 days were not migrated. Point customers at the v2 docs for setup questions. For reference when troubleshooting, the agent now runs with the following configuration.

settings of bagaf-bawip:
[aldax]
port = 5000
region = south-4
host = aldax.brasklabs.corp
team = brivan
timeout_ms = 2000
retries = 2

Ticket SHRD-88: Hey support folks — while we shard the Plumfield user-profile store, the migration job needs to pull credentials from the Coppervault, and it's currently sealed (someone rebooted the host mid-rotation, classic). Profiles are read-only until it's unsealed, so expect a few tickets about stale avatars. Don't panic; nothing's lost. If the on-call asks, the vault unseal step uses the recovery passphrase that follows.

unlock words, fafog-tajop: fendor-kasix

Subject: Handover — Ledgerline retry release

Hi Mara, passing you the 2.9 release of the payment retry service. Please review the idempotency-key handling carefully: keys now persist for 72 hours, and duplicate submissions within that window return the original response. The migration is reversible. For signing the release artifact before handoff to ops, use the key that follows.

deploy key for kagup-bawig: bky9_ZMq28eTw9

## Deployment

Textgate's encoding sniffer runs as a sidecar next to the upload service. Deploy both together; the sniffer inspects the first 64 KB of each uploaded text file and tags it before storage. Mismatched tags block ingestion, so keep the confidence threshold sane. The sidecar reads its runtime settings from the values below.

deployment values, yafop-fahap:
[lamwyn]
team = silath
access_code = ac_166fb2
host = lamwyn.orvexgrid.example
port = 9300
owner = pelael.praius
peer = istiel.zarqeldyn.corp